Output 71069b3aadd970864016630c6e1fa249a84e43cde9e85e9de48021075e77211e:0

value
20846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c8c118b9654b0939ff1d2169f732f5b89900639 OP_EQUALVERIFY OP_CHECKSIG
address
129LuSCaELLp3QF7SRisuKFKwz33Cwr9Pk
transaction
71069b3aadd970864016630c6e1fa249a84e43cde9e85e9de48021075e77211e
spent
true